Understanding Distributed Networks
A distributed network is a system where data, computing tasks, and applications are spread across multiple machines that communicate and depend on each other.
The purpose of a distributed network is to distribute work and share resources among the machines involved.
Distributed networking is particularly useful in eliminating or reducing bottlenecks associated with computing tasks.
It provides an efficient way to share resources, and expanding the network is often more efficient than increasing the capabilities of individual nodes in a smaller network.
Additionally, distributed networks offer higher levels of fault tolerance, which increase as the network size grows.
Harnessing Idle Computing Power
This utilization of idle computing power from multiple machines is characteristic of decentralized distributed networking, which is the basis for blockchain technology.
Decentralized distributed networking enables the operation of blockchains, relying on data distribution and the pooling of computing power.
It also offers significant benefits for anonymity, a crucial aspect of cryptocurrency and blockchain projects.
Shaping the Future of the Internet and Web3
These networks are viewed as the next frontier for the internet, serving as the foundation for projects like the DApp ecosystem on Ethereum and other essential components of the emerging Web3 landscape.
However, distributed networks are also gaining popularity among large businesses and organizations that aim to establish their own solutions for cloud computing or data sharing.